当前位置: 代码迷 >> Oracle开发 >> 存储过程中怎么复用相同的代码段
  详细解决方案

存储过程中怎么复用相同的代码段

热度:173   发布时间:2016-04-24 06:24:55.0
存储过程中怎样复用相同的代码段
if(....)  then
   相同的逻辑处理代码段
else
  相同的逻辑处理代码段
end if;
请问在存储过程中怎样把‘‘相同的逻辑处理代码段’’抽取出来共用呢,就像我们平常写代码一样,把相同部分的代码
写成一个函数,让大家共同使用。
------解决思路----------------------
可以写成动态sql
------解决思路----------------------
把这些相同代码单独写成一个子过程或函数,在用到的地方调用。
------解决思路----------------------
可以在存储火车内部再定义子过程
  相关解决方案